Description | Recognizance dated 26 March 1833 made by James Bell of Thornton le Moor for his appearance at the next Quarter Sessions to give evidence in the case against William Jilson
Recognizance dated 26 March 1833 made by Thomas Heslop for his appearance at the next Quarter Sessions to give evidence in the case against William Jilson
Recognizance dated 28 March 1833 made by Thomas Kirby of Knayton for the appearance of Mary Kirby his wife at the next Quarter Sessions to give evidence in the case against William Jilson
Recognizance dated 28 March 1833 made by Thomas Kirby the younger of Knayton for his appearance at the next Quarter Sessions to give evidence in the case against William Jilson
Recognizance dated 6 April 1833 made by John Rogers of Thirsk hat manufacturer for his appearance at the next Quarter Sessions to give evidence in the case brought by Mary Kirby of Knayton farmer against William Jilson for felony
Recognizance dated 29 March 1833 made by Elizabeth Kirby for her appearance at the next Quarter Sessions to give evidence in the case against William Jilson |
